# Break-glass access — ResetRamp revamp

Heads up, future maintainers: while we rebuild the password reset flow (project ResetRamp), normal admin access to the reset-token service is deliberately restricted. If production is on fire and you need direct access, use the break-glass path: page the on-call lead, open the sealed envelope procedure in the ops vault, and log everything. The break-glass account is protected by a recovery passphrase, which is:

vault phrase of yaguf-hahaf = druath-holix

Subject: DR drill — OrbitLift simulator, Thursday

Team,

Thursday's drill fails over the OrbitLift dispatch simulator to the Calverton standby cluster. Security review scope: verify audit trails survive failover and session tokens are revoked on cutover. Access to the standby admin console requires the drill-only recovery credential. Do not reuse it outside the exercise window. The passphrase for the drill follows.

strongbox words: oliael-gilax-lamael

## Changelog — Burrowdale Exporter 3.2

**Renamed:** `RETRY_COUNT` is now `EXPORT_RETRY_ATTEMPTS`. Same behavior, clearer name — it only applies to failed exports, not uploads, which tripped up basically everyone. The old name still works until 4.0 but logs a deprecation warning, so update your env files when you get a chance. Default stays at 3, with exponential backoff between attempts. While you're in there, note that retries against the queue now need an auth token, set on the next line of the env file.

secret setting of yagep-bahif: LEDGER_TOKEN8=7eb0ad88